Arvaikheer vs Salima Climate & Distance Between

Malawi flag
  • The distance between Arvaikheer, Mongolia and Salima, Malawi is approximately 9,513 km or 5,911 mi.
  • To reach Arvaikheer in this distance one would set out from Salima bearing 40.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Arvaikheer bearing 64.8° or ENE .
  • Arvaikheer has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Salima has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
  • The average annual temperature is 23.2 °C (41.8°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.8 °C (42.8°F) more in Arvaikheer.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1058.9 mm (41.7 in) less which is equivalent to 1058.9 l/m² (25.99 US gal/ft²) or 10,589,000 l/ha (1,132,034 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 27.8° lower in Arvaikheer than in Salima.
